Hiring an Inspector for a Used Roadtrek

Does anyone know how we can arrange to have both the car and the coach components of a used Roadtrek inspected on our behalf?

We are looking for a used Roadtrek and expect that we won't find one close enough to drive it ourselves to a Chevy mechanic and to an RV center to be inspected. And while we are experienced travel trailer campers, we know little about cars and nothing about Class Bs.

I have downloaded an inspection checklist and a drive test checklist and am now seriously intimidated!

Advice and recommendations would be most welcome, as would feedback on any experience with AIM Mobile Inspections (a company that inspects cars).
